Distribution of exercise in the United States

Of the group of people in the U.S. that exercise 30% reported walking as the exercise they perform on an average day and 7.1% reported running on the average day.

Of the 30% of people that walk 57% of them are females and of the 7.1% of people that reported running 42% are females. Females are more prone to stress fractures than men so the product produced would be more directed towards females.

From this graph we can see that middle aged to elderly people are the people that most frequently participate in running and exercise so the product would be marketed towards this age group.
